S-trityl-L-Cysteine

SKU: orb1303907

Description

S-trityl-L-cysteine is a potent and selective cell-permeable inhibitor of the mitotic kinesin Eg5 (KIF11). It is widely used in cell biology and cancer research to induce mitotic arrest and monopolar spindles in both in vitro and in vivo experimental models.

In Vitro
In vitro, S-trityl-L-Cysteine targets the catalytic domain of Eg5 and inhibits Eg5 basal and microtubule-activated ATPase activity as well as mant-ADP release. S-trityl-L-Cysteine is a tight binding inhibitor (estimation of K(i,app) <150 nm at 300 mm NaCl and 600 nm at 25 mm KCl). S-trityl-L-Cysteine binds more tightly than monastrol because it has both an approximately 8-fold faster association rate and approximately 4-fold slower release rate (6.1/microM/s and 3.6/s for S-trityl-L-Cysteine versus 0.78 /microM/s and 15/s for monastrol). S-trityl-L-Cysteine inhibits Eg5-driven microtubule sliding velocity in a reversible fashion with an IC50 of 500 nm.
